Real Estate Trends to Watch in Algiers Over the Next Decade
The real estate landscape in Algiers is poised for significant transformation over the next decade. As economic factors, demographic shifts, and urban development come into play, various trends are emerging that will shape the future of property investment in the city. Understanding these trends is essential for both investors and homebuyers looking to navigate the evolving market.
One of the most notable trends is the increasing demand for sustainable and eco-friendly housing. With a growing awareness of environmental issues, prospective homeowners are leaning towards properties that promote energy efficiency and sustainable living. Developers in Algiers are expected to respond to this demand by integrating green technologies and eco-friendly materials into their new constructions.
Urbanization continues to accelerate, leading to a notable uptick in high-density residential developments. The urban population of Algiers is on the rise, pushing for more housing solutions in city centers. As a result, multi-family units and apartment complexes are becoming increasingly popular, offering both affordable living spaces and vibrant community atmospheres.
Another key trend to watch is the government’s investment in urban infrastructure. Plans for improved transportation networks, public spaces, and amenities will enhance the attractiveness of various neighborhoods. Areas previously considered less desirable are expected to gain traction as infrastructure projects come to fruition, leading to a rise in property values as accessibility increases.
Technological advancements are also influencing the real estate market. The adoption of proptech (property technology) is transforming how properties are bought, sold, and managed. Virtual tours, online property management systems, and AI-driven market analysis tools are becoming commonplace, making it easier for both buyers and sellers to navigate the real estate process.
Moreover, there is a shift in the demographics of home buyers. Millennials and younger generations are increasingly entering the real estate market. This group tends to favor urban living with access to amenities, public transport, and a vibrant lifestyle, creating new demands for developers to cater to these preferences.
The investment potential for hospitality properties is also on the rise, as tourism in Algiers is set to increase. With the Algerian government’s efforts to promote the country as a travel destination, there is an expanding market for vacation rentals and short-term stays, which may become a lucrative area for real estate investors.
Finally, rising interest rates and economic uncertainties will likely affect pricing and purchasing power in the real estate market. Buyers and investors will need to stay informed about economic indicators and adjust their strategies accordingly. Understanding the financial landscape will be crucial for making sound investments over the coming years.
